C语言数据类型
原创
2022-10-05 11:23:16
330阅读
strstr函数的的编写头文件:#include <string.h>strstr()函数用来检索子串在字符串中首次出现的位置,其原型为: char *strstr( char *str, char * substr );【参数说明】str为要检索的字符串,substr为要检索的子串。【返回值】返回字符串str中第一次出现子串substr的地址;如果没有检索到
原创
2017-03-13 19:11:13
735阅读
今日份常量学习!!!#include<stdio.h>//#defineMAX10//intmain()//{//intarr[MAX]={0};//printf("%d\n",MAX);//return0;//}//enumSex//{MALE,//FEMALE,//SECRET//};//intmain()//{//printf("%d\n"
原创
2020-11-11 23:21:38
181阅读
‘\0’字符串结束标志,转义字符‘0’字符0,ASSIC码值为480 数字0 原码 直接按照正负写出的二进制序列反码 原码的符号不变 其他位按位取反得到补码 反码+1static 出了范围不销毁#include<stdio.h>
int main()
{
int a = 10;
int* p = &a;
printf("%p\n", p);
return 0;
原创
2023-08-23 09:34:59
51阅读
video 3~指的是按位取反。此时“位”值的还是二进制位;++k和k++的区别,前置++是先++再使用,后置++是先使用在++;强制类型转换:在想要转换类型的前面加上括号然后给与相应的类型名称,进行强制类型转换。三元操作符 ? :-----------a?b:c 指的是,a?b要为真的话输出的值为b,若为假的话输出的值为c ,举例,a>b?a:b,当a>b的时候输出为a相反输出
原创
2022-10-23 19:48:28
76阅读
1评论
粗滤的估计一下,C语言的博客估计会有四篇左右吧,适合有一定基础的人看,也希望有想法的人和自己一起讨论,小弟在这里不胜感激。那么废话不多说,我们继续开始C语言之旅~ 一,二级指针 目前来讲,自己关于二级指针用的场景还真不多,即便是能用的情况也可以根据别的形式来完全替代,也可能是我的经验有限,但是二级指针的一个用途却不得不引起我们的注意,
原创
2015-02-26 15:04:48
736阅读
本文主要简单介绍了C语言中的选择语句、循环语句、操作符、函数、数组、常用关键字、指针、结构体
原创
2022-05-07 22:46:37
232阅读
点赞
一、函数 二、指针 1.指针是一个用来存储内存地址的变量。 定义了一个指针变量p,p中存储的是一个地址,改地址里必定会存储一个int类型的数据。 *号表示变量p是一个指针。*和指针变量p中间的空格可以没有。 2.把变量a的地址存到指针变量p中。 打印p变量存储的内容,也就是变量a的所在地址 打印地址
原创
2022-12-08 15:21:38
260阅读
初始c语言
原创
2022-02-11 21:13:13
85阅读
strlen 打印长度 前面需加<string.h>;\32 代表是两个8进制数字;\ddd——表示1~3个8进制数字,如\130X\dd——表示2个16进制数字,如\X30 0ASCII码字符 0 ——十进制48;字符 A ——十进制65;字符 a ——十进制97;// C++的注释分格;移位操作符(2进制)<<;>>——左/右移动2进制;位操作(2进制)&a
原创
2022-04-14 16:44:08
108阅读
点赞
指针介绍
原创
2022-05-27 10:47:31
96阅读
?作者:云小逸?个人主页:云小扬的主页(https://blog.51cto.com/u_15814055)?码云:云小扬(YunXiaoYang003)Gitee.com(https://gitee.com/YunXiaoYang003)?motto:要敢于一个人默默的面对自己,强大自己才是核心。不要等到什么都没有了,才下定决心去做。种一颗树,最好的时间是十年前,其次就是现在!学会自己和解,与过
原创
2022-10-02 22:25:21
92阅读
接上次的常量与变量常量C语言中,常量与变量的定义形式有所差异。C语言汇总常量分为一下几种:1.字面常量2.const 修饰常量3.#define定义的标识符常量4.枚举常量//字面常量int main(){ int num=9; printf("%d\n",num); num=82; printf("%d\n",num); retur
原创
2022-10-08 14:54:38
83阅读
scanf函数的一些错误和双精度浮点型强改单精度浮点型
原创
2022-10-15 21:26:53
88阅读
点赞
一、常量①字面常量 如:3 3.14②const—常属性,可以使得变量具有常量的性质,但本质仍是变量.③#define定义的标识符常量④枚举常量enum Sex{MALEFEMALE};二、字符串(由“”引起的字符,用%s\n打印)①'\0'=0这是字符串结束的标志。②“abc”=’a‘,’b‘,'c','\0'③printf(%d\n",strlen()) 打
原创
2022-11-27 23:20:09
21阅读
9.多维数组与指针 (1) 数组名可以看做是指向第0个元素类型的指针常量,并且在数值上为第0个
个元素的地址。数组名a,if 把a当做指针 a => &a[0](2) C语言中所有的数组都是一维数组。 假如有: int a[3][4]; => int[4] a[3] a[0] _ _ _ _ a[1] _
原创
精选
2023-01-03 23:27:16
297阅读
今天主要学习了常量、字符串、转义字符、注释、选择语句、循环语句、函数、数组、操作符。常量:生活中不变的量。1、字面常量(如:3.14、3等)。2、const修饰的常变量(const int a=4;这里的a是变量,但是又有常属性)。3、#define定义的标识符常量(#define MAX 100)。4、枚举常量-一一列举的(性别、三原色)。enum Col
原创
精选
2023-02-02 15:32:30
225阅读
继续写一些关于C语言的头文件的内容,有一些标准C语言头文件,大家也可以记下来用用,这样可以帮助以后编写程序。标准C语言头文件ISO C标准定义的头文件(24项) <assert.h> 验证程序断言<complex.h> 支持复数算术运算<ctype.h> 字符类型<errno.h> 出错码<fenv.h> 浮点环境<float.h&
原创
2013-08-27 17:16:34
504阅读
指针的重要性#include <stdio.h>
/*
指针的重要性:
1,表示一些复杂的数据结构
2,快速的传输数据
3,使函数返回一个以上的值
4,能直接访问硬件
5,能够方便的处理字符串
6,是理解面向对象语言中引用的基础
总结:指针是c语言的灵魂
指针的定义:
地址:
内存单元的
原创
2018-05-27 17:49:40
794阅读
点赞
1.&的意义:&为取地址符,能够将输入的内容存储到相应地址2.scanf等常用函数在VS上使用的缺陷以及解决方案:scanf等可能在运行时被VS判定出错,可以采用scanf_s来替换(可移植性不高,不建议使用),同时也可以在代码块前输入#define_CRT_SECURE_NO_WARNINGS进行解决3.对常量变量的认识:字面常量,const修饰的常变量,#define定义的标识
原创
2020-09-09 10:03:37
218阅读